LED cluster lights have emerged as a transformative solution in the world of lighting design, particularly in the realm of decorative lighting for crafts and home decor. These lights consist of multiple LED bulbs arranged in clusters, offering a unique and visually appealing way to illuminate spaces. In this article, we will explore the functionality, advantages, and creative applications of LED cluster lights, making them an ideal choice for professionals in the decorative lighting industry.
One of the primary benefits of using LED cluster lights is their energy efficiency. Compared to traditional incandescent bulbs, LED lights consume significantly less power while providing a brighter output. This not only reduces energy bills but also contributes to a more sustainable environment. For professionals in the craft and lighting industry, promoting energy-efficient products like LED cluster lights can attract eco-conscious customers.
Additionally, LED cluster lights have a long lifespan, often lasting up to 25,000 hours or more. This longevity means less frequent replacements, which is a crucial selling point for both consumers and businesses. In settings where lighting needs to be consistent and reliable, such as galleries, shops, or exhibition spaces, the durability of LED cluster lights ensures that your investment is worthwhile.
Aesthetic versatility is another key feature of LED cluster lights. These lights come in various designs, colors, and intensities, allowing for customized lighting solutions that can match any decor style. Whether it’s creating a warm, inviting atmosphere in a home or adding a modern touch to a retail space, LED cluster lights can be adapted to fit different themes and moods. This flexibility makes them an invaluable tool for interior designers and decorators looking to create stunning visual experiences.
Moreover, LED cluster lights can be used in a variety of applications. They are popular for string lights, pendant fixtures, and even as part of larger lighting installations. Their ability to be dimmed or controlled via smart technology also allows for dynamic adjustments to suit different occasions, from cozy family gatherings to vibrant nightlife events.
When integrating LED cluster lights into your projects, consider the placement and design. Layering different types of lighting can enhance the overall effect, creating depth and interest in a space. Using LED cluster lights strategically can highlight architectural features, art pieces, or merchandise, making them an essential element in effective visual merchandising.
